我在这里拉头发.我想我会陷入som非常基本的东西,但这是我的错误.我已经使用以下"树视图"构建了一个简单的网页.

在我的readjson.js中,我从存储在json/label.json中的json文件中读取.然而!
即使我更新了我的json文件,它在我启动时会读取json文件的第一个版本.使用谷歌浏览器,并尝试刷新浏览器,清理我的构建等.仍然不会更新localhost上的json文件.
有没有其他人遇到这个,我该如何解决?
我们在工作中讨论了代码设计,其中一个问题是在处理对布尔方法的调用时的响应,如下所示:
bool ok = IsEverythingOK();
if(ok)
{
//do somehthing
}
Run Code Online (Sandbox Code Playgroud)
我的一位同事坚持认为我们跳过额外的变量ok并写
if(IsEverythingOK())
{
//do somehthing
}
Run Code Online (Sandbox Code Playgroud)
因为他说使用"bool ok" - 陈述是记忆性不好的.
我们应该使用哪一个?
我想知道以下是我们的设置中的错误还是MS-SQL中的错误:
如果我们使用三个参数运行某个存储的prodecure,则需要大约3分钟.
CREATE PROCEDURE [dbo].[ourProcedure]
@param1 INT,
@param2 INT,
@param3 DATETIME
AS
BEGIN...
Run Code Online (Sandbox Code Playgroud)
如果我们运行相同的程序但在创建中我们创建了参数的本地副本,它只需要11秒!
CREATE PROCEDURE [dbo].[ourProcedure]
@param1_x INT,
@param2_x INT,
@param3_x DATETIME
AS
BEGIN
DECLARE @param1 INT
DECLARE @param2 INT
DECLARE @param3 DATETIME
@param1 = @param1_x
@param2 = @param2_x
@param3 = @param3_x
...
Run Code Online (Sandbox Code Playgroud)
有人可以告诉我为什么吗?为什么SQL不处理像C#这样的参数?
一如既往,我一直在搜索我的手指血腥找到我的问题的答案,所以我再次接触你所有的天才!:)
我已经使用socket.io(使用express)设置了一个Node.js服务器,它使用端口8443运行良好.它运行:).由于我的许多客户似乎不允许端口8443上的流量,因此他们无法使用我的服务.
我想知道如何在端口443上设置Node.js,因为使用Node-server的站点已经在使用此端口(Https).如果我尝试在我的节点服务器上使用端口443我得到:warn - 引发错误:错误:听EACCES
我的Node-js代码的一部分:
var fs = require('fs');
var https = require('https');
var express = require('express');
var socket = require('socket.io');
var port = 8443;
var sslOptions = {
pfx: fs.readFileSync('mykey.pfx'),
passphrase: ********
};
var app = express();
app.all('/*', function(req, res, next) {
res.header("Access-Control-Allow-Origin", "*");
res.header('Access-Control-Allow-Methods', 'GET,PUT,POST,DELETE,OPTIONS');
res.header('Access-Control-Allow-Headers', 'Content-Type, Authorization, Content-Length, X-Requested-With, *');
next();
});
var server = https.createServer(sslOptions, app);
var io = socket.listen(server, {
"log level" : 1,
"match origin protocol" : true,
"transports" : ['websocket', …Run Code Online (Sandbox Code Playgroud) 我想如何从DB2-DB获取表的列名.
我的意思不是:
SELECT * FROM TABLE A;
Run Code Online (Sandbox Code Playgroud)
我会得到的地方:
| ColumnA | ColumnB |
------------------------
ValueA 1 ValueB 1
ValueA 2 ValueB 2
ValueA 3 ValueB 3
Run Code Online (Sandbox Code Playgroud)
但更像是:
SELECT column_name FROM TABLE A;
Run Code Online (Sandbox Code Playgroud)
得到:
ColumnA, ColumnB
Run Code Online (Sandbox Code Playgroud) 我正在尝试加载一个css文件.我试过了:
<link href="./css/style.css" rel="stylesheet" type="text/css">
Run Code Online (Sandbox Code Playgroud)
和:
<link href="css/style.css" rel="stylesheet" type="text/css">
Run Code Online (Sandbox Code Playgroud)
我甚至将它移动到与html相同的目录,并尝试了上述两个选项而没有名称中的"css"目录.
我尝试刷新页面,并将我的CSS通过W3学校验证器并通过..
我不是网络开发人员所以我不熟悉这些问题.有谁知道它是什么?
编辑:错误是
[02/Jun/2014 10:37:23] "GET /css/style.css HTTP/1.1" 404 1953
Run Code Online (Sandbox Code Playgroud)
我的IDE(PyCharm)识别它的存在,它在运行时无法识别.
它目前位于另一个名为"css"的目录中.我已将它移动到同一目录之间,而"css"也没有用